書籍情報

新訳 ソフトウェアプロジェクトサバイバルガイド
Software Project Survival Guide

 
著者 Steve McConnell
訳者 (株)アルテア・ジャパン
監修 久手堅 憲之
判型 B5変型
ページ数 320p
出版会社 日経BPソフトプレス
ISBN 4-89100-476-2
価格

¥3,360(税込み)

マイクロソフトプレスの書籍紹介ページへ
日経BPソフトプレスの書籍紹介ページへ


第1章 ソフトウェアプロジェクトサバイバルのトレーニングの勧め/第2章ソフトウェアプロジェクトサバイバルテスト - 2005/07/30 公開
第10章 アーキテクチャ設計 - 2005/08/16 公開
第14章 構築 - 2005/08/30 公開

 
書籍目次

謝辞
新訳にあたって
サバイバルについての予備的考察

第1部 サバイバルの心得

 第1章 ソフトウェアプロジェクトサバイバルのトレーニングの勧め
  サバイバルニーズ
  サバイバルに関する権利
  サバイバルチェック

 第2章 ソフトウェアプロジェクトサバイバルテスト
  サバイバルテストの答え方
  サバイバルテスト
  サバイバルテストの結果判断

 第3章 サバイバルの概念
  「プロセス」とは
  プロセスの上流と下流
  不確実性の推移

 第4章 サバイバルのためのスキル
  計画
  計画チェックポイントレビュー
  リスクマネジメント
  プロジェクトのコントロール
  プロジェクトの可視性
  ピープルウェア
  ユーザーの関与
  製品のミニマリズム(最小主義)
  ソフトウェアのリリースの重視

 第5章 成功するプロジェクトの条件
  知的フェーズ
  プロジェクトの流れ
  計画フェーズ
  要員配置
  コードの増加曲線
  主要マイルストーンと成果物

第2部 サバイバルの準備

 第6章 変化する目標への対応
  変更管理の手順
  変更管理のメリット
  変更管理に関する一般的な問題
  変更管理への取り組み

 第7章 暫定計画
  プロジェクトビジョン
  経営層のスポンサーシップ
  プロジェクトスコープの目標
  計画と進捗状況の公開
  リスクマネジメント
  要員管理戦略
  作業時間記録
  ソフトウェア開発計画書

 第8章 要求開発
  要求開発プロセスの概要
  主要エンドユーザーグループの特定
  エンドユーザーの聞き取り調査
  シンプルなユーザーインターフェイスプロトタイプの作成
  スタイルガイドの開発
  プロトタイプの完全拡張
  完全拡張プロトタイプの仕様ベースライン化
  プロトタイプに基づく詳細エンドユーザーマニュアルの作成
  ユーザーインターフェイス以外の要求文書の作成

 第9章 品質保証
  品質が問題になる理由
  品質保証計画
  欠陥追跡
  テクニカルレビュー
  システムテスト
  ベータテスト
  品質保証計画の対象となる作業成果物
  補助的なアクティビティ

 第10章 アーキテクチャ設計
  アーキテクチャ設計の開始
  優れたアーキテクチャの特徴
  アーキテクチャの完成を判断する目安
  ソフトウェアアーキテクチャ文書

 第11章 最終準備
  プロジェクト見積り
  ステージ別納品計画
  継続的な計画アクティビティ

第3部 ステージ別納品の効用

 第12章 ステージ開始時の計画
  ステージ別の計画が必要な理由
  個別ステージ計画の概要
  小規模マイルストーン
  個別ステージ計画とマネジメントスタイル

 第13章 詳細設計
  アーキテクチャ設計から引き継ぐ作業
  プロジェクトに必要な設計の詳細さ
  テクニカルレビュー
  詳細設計文書
  ステージ1 特有の考慮事項

 第14章 構築
  ソースコード品質
  ソフトウェア統合手順
  デイリービルドとスモークテスト
  ステージ1 特有の考慮事項
  進捗の追跡
  変更管理
  集中を乱す要素の排除
  優れた構築のための要素

 第15章 システムテスト
  テストの基本方針
  デイリービルドに対するテストグループのサポート
  システムテストに対する開発者のサポート
  戦略的品質保証

 第16章 ソフトウェアのリリース
  リリースについての考え方
  リリースの時期
  リリースチェックリスト
  リリース承認用紙

 第17章 ステージ完了時の確認事項
  変更管理委員会の総括会議の開催
  見積りの再調整
  プロジェクト計画に対するパフォーマンスの評価
  プロジェクトのメディアのアーカイブ
  プロジェクトログの更新

第4部 プロジェクト終結後の作業

 第18章 プロジェクト履歴
  プロジェクトに関するデータの収集
  プロジェクト履歴文書
  プロジェクト履歴を将来のプロジェクトに応用
  プロジェクト履歴書の配布

 第19章 サバイバルメモ
  NASA が用いている成功のためのチェックリスト
  サバイバルの参考資料

エピローグ
注釈
用語集
索引

 


Insider.NET フォーラム 新着記事
  • 第2回 簡潔なコーディングのために (2017/7/26)
     ラムダ式で記述できるメンバの増加、throw式、out変数、タプルなど、C# 7には以前よりもコードを簡潔に記述できるような機能が導入されている
  • 第1回 Visual Studio Codeデバッグの基礎知識 (2017/7/21)
     Node.jsプログラムをデバッグしながら、Visual Studio Codeに統合されているデバッグ機能の基本の「キ」をマスターしよう
  • 第1回 明瞭なコーディングのために (2017/7/19)
     C# 7で追加された新機能の中から、「数値リテラル構文の改善」と「ローカル関数」を紹介する。これらは分かりやすいコードを記述するのに使える
  • Presentation Translator (2017/7/18)
     Presentation TranslatorはPowerPoint用のアドイン。プレゼンテーション時の字幕の付加や、多言語での質疑応答、スライドの翻訳を行える
@ITメールマガジン 新着情報やスタッフのコラムがメールで届きます(無料)

注目のテーマ

Insider.NET 記事ランキング

本日 月間